Chinese Cauliflower Hash
Method

How to cook it

Prep everything first: chop the aromatics, measure the soy and ginger elements, and pat the cauliflower dry so it colours well.

Warm the olive oil in a large pan over a medium heat and soften the onion and garlic until sweet and translucent, about 5 minutes.

Add the cauliflower and smoke until it takes on colour and the edges catch, 4 to 6 minutes.

Stir in the oyster sauce and the rest of the soy and ginger flavours, letting them cook out for a minute until fragrant.

Add the kale along with a splash of stock or water, then cover and cook gently until everything is tender and the sauce clings.
